The lack of a touchscreen does potentially make navigating nearby web pages difficult, any way Blackberry have a clever route nearby this problem. An ultra sensitive visual trackpad is positioned under the display. Working in much the same way as a mouse on a home computer, the pointer on the screen responds to the users movements on this pad. It is a big correction on the trackball fitted on earlier Blackberry models which was prone to sticking and collecting dust. The phone sports a Qvga 2.4" screen which offers a good potential image thanks to the 320 x 240 resolution that it boasts. The screen is a Tft Lcd display and produces a great colour fertilization thanks to the 55000 colours that it is capable of supporting.

As one would expect, Multimedia features are uncut on the Blackberry 9300 Curve 3G. The phone has a camera installation that captures images in a resolution of 2 mega pixels. Although this is a fairly accepted camera, it still any way offers a inexpensive potential of image and is perfect for capturing those impromptu moments. This is a fixed focus camera but there is also the selection to shoot video footage if required. The handset has 256Mb of built in flash memory, any way thanks to its preserve for Sd cards this can be upgraded to 32Gb. A host of audio file formats are compatible with the phone. Mp3, e Aac+ and Wav file are amongst the range supported. A dedicated set of keys specifically for music playback make using the phone as an Mp3 player a pleasure. As always the inclusion of a headphone jack socket is welcomed so your own selection of headphones can be used with the handset.
